Terror suspects' camping trip

The 21 July terror trial has seen photographs of five of the alleged plotters on a camping trip.

They had been under surveillance more than a year before they allegedly planned to detonate homemade bombs across London.

Today a jury has been shown photographs of five of the six men accused of the plot on a camping trip in the Lake District.

The court was told they were seen carrying out "organised running activity" and carrying rucksacks.

It also emerged police then came across one of the alleged plotters twice more before 21 July 2005.
